TeamViewer

TeamViewer

TeamViewer is a widely recognized remote access solution that allows users to establish connections to any PC or server within seconds. As a strong Parallels Access alternative, it offers extensive platform support including Mac, Windows, Linux, Android, and iOS, alongside free personal use. Key features like support for remote control, remote reboot, multiple monitors, and file transfer make it a versatile choice for both individual and professional use.

NoMachine

NoMachine

NoMachine stands out as a powerful freemium Parallels Access alternative, offering enterprise-class speed for accessing remote computers, supporting a wide range of content including audio and video. It's available across Mac, Windows, Linux, Android, and iOS, and boasts features like integrated file sharing, media streaming, and robust remote desktop capabilities.

DWService

DWService

DWService is an excellent free and open-source Parallels Access alternative that provides remote system access using a standard web browser. It supports Mac, Windows, Linux, and Raspberry Pi, offering features like multiplatform compatibility, remote desktop, remote monitoring, and remote file access, making it a flexible choice for various environments.

Microsoft Remote Desktop

Microsoft Remote Desktop

For those deeply embedded in the Windows ecosystem, Microsoft Remote Desktop is a free and powerful Parallels Access alternative. It allows users to connect to a remote PC and work resources from almost anywhere, with support for Mac, Windows, Android, and iOS, and features like a built-in file manager and remote printing.

MSP360 Remote Assistant

MSP360 Remote Assistant

MSP360 Remote Assistant offers a free and secure remote control and desktop sharing solution for Mac, Windows, and iPhone users. As a strong Parallels Access alternative, it focuses on quick and secure access, featuring unattended access, AES256 encryption, integrated file sharing, and voice chat for effective remote support.

Thinfinity Remote Desktop Workstation

Thinfinity Remote Desktop Workstation

Thinfinity Remote Desktop Workstation is a free personal use solution for Windows that allows connections to any PC or server directly from a web browser. It offers various modes including full RDP control, VNC-like desktop sharing, and FTP file transfer, making it a flexible Parallels Access alternative with HTML5 support and integrated file sharing.

Thinfinity Remote Desktop Server

Thinfinity Remote Desktop Server

Thinfinity Remote Desktop Server is a commercial RDP server manager for Windows that acts as a gateway for secure, clientless remote desktop access via HTML5 web clients. As a comprehensive Parallels Access alternative, it offers advanced features like Active Directory integration, MFA, secure file sharing, and support for multiple monitors and SSL encryption, ideal for business environments.
